For doctors seeking licenses in numerous states, the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C) is the main "problem-free" option. This arrangement among getting involved U.S. states and areas improves the licensing process for doctors who want to practice in multiple jurisdictions.
Under the IMLC, a doctor designates a "State of Principal Licensure" (SPL). As soon as the SPL confirms the doctor's credentials, the physician can make an application for licenses in other member states by paying the needed fees. This significantly decreases the time spent on redundant documentation.

Managed by the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B), the FCVS creates a long-term verified portfolio of a doctor's primary source credentials. Once this "packet" is created, it can be sent out to several state boards, removing the need to re-verify education and Ärztliche Approbation Einfach Kaufen training for every new license.

How long does the hassle-free procedure take?
With the IMLC, a license can sometimes be approved in as little as 10 to 20 days. Through a conventional state board with the aid of a licensing service, the process generally takes 60 to 90 days, depending on the state's internal processing speeds.
Does the IMLC cover all 50 states?
No, while a bulk of U.S. states and territories are members of the Compact, some states (like Florida or California) have their own independent procedures, though they may have pending legislation to join.
What is the Federation Credentials Verification Service (FCVS)?
The FCVS is a service supplied by the Federation of State Medical Boards that stores a doctor's verified credentials. It acts as a "centralized hub" so that medical professionals do not need to ask their medical schools or residency programs to send out transcripts every time they get a brand-new license.
